Output 120e061760e41ffe38a62b4f550612bbbe2d46acaea52bb16d806e199f83ff8e:0

value
27314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e1136ad076b7ca67d6cad8f6af866eab6c4c6e7 OP_EQUAL
address
35tbdPUVhDUWrQz7c5eZBhU6pctM6uPWbh
transaction
120e061760e41ffe38a62b4f550612bbbe2d46acaea52bb16d806e199f83ff8e
confirmations
86534
spent
true